Transaction 17e89fe72483c84226b876d3a89d9166a727d4e691a635282f40b328936bae7e

1 Input
2 Outputs
  • 17e89fe72483c84226b876d3a89d9166a727d4e691a635282f40b328936bae7e:0
  • value  1664
    address  3F47q2MVMkgtAc9AoZwQBCpKtugATC7kRV
  • 17e89fe72483c84226b876d3a89d9166a727d4e691a635282f40b328936bae7e:1
  • value  196471
    address  1DdfeNGFSSENzT2mWWbsrvzWpS34e6kUQB